Southampton lies at 51°N. At this latitude, day length varies significantly through the year — from roughly 7–8 hours in midwinter to 16–17 hours at midsummer.
Sunrise shifts earlier through spring and later through autumn — changing fastest near the equinoxes and barely at all near the summer and winter solstices. See the year chart to visualise how sunrise and sunset times shift month by month for Southampton.
The longest day in Southampton is around 16h 32m (around June 21). The shortest is around 7h 56m (around December 21). Days are currently getting shorter — losing about 2 minutes per day.
